Former Lady Vol plays 25 minutes in Los Angeles' win at Las Vegas

Los Angeles (3-3) defeated Las Vegas (4-2), 101-95, on Saturday at Michelob ULTRA Arena in Las Vegas, Nevada.

Former Lady Vol Rae Burrell played 25 minutes for the Sparks. She scored 10 points and converted 3-of-7 field goal attempts, 2-of-6 three-point attempts and 2-of-2 free throw attempts. Burrell also recorded two rebounds, two assists and one steal.

Kelsey Plum led Los Angeles in scoring with 38 points.

The Sparks will next play on Friday at Washington. Tipoff is slated for 7:30 p.m. EDT (Ion).

Burrell played at Tennessee from 2018-22. She appeared in 110 games, including 47 starts, and averaged 10.3 points, 4.2 rebounds, 1.3 assists and 22.6 minutes per contest. At Tennessee, Burrell was named to the 2021-22 USA TODAY Preseason All-America Third Team.

She was selected by Los Angeles in the first round of the 2022 WNBA draft (No. 9 overall).
